Lunatic
Lunatic noun - A person who lacks good sense or judgment.
Usage example: we all knew she was a lunatic, but we never expected her to try to jump off of the roof of the school with a hang glider
Nit and lunatic are semantically related. (British) In some cases you can use "Nit" instead a noun "Lunatic".
Nit
Nit noun - A person who lacks good sense or judgment.
Usage example: stop being such a great nit and listen to what I have to say
